How Avg Free Antivirus for Macbook Air Actually Works
Avg Free Antivirus for Macbook Air combines automated scanning, passive threat blocking, and lightweight system protection. It detects malicious files in real time using up-to-date databases, scans downloads and open files for risks, and alerts users to suspicious activity without disrupting workflow. Unlike intrusive security tools, it runs silently in the background—ideal for Macbook Air users who want protection without compromise. Data privacy is respected through transparent reporting and no mandatory data sharing. This simple, effective model supports users who value machine integrity on their home and work devices.
